John Vaughan (Canon of Windsor)

John Vaughan (d. 1499) was a Canon of Windsor from 1471 to 1499[1] He was appointed: He was appointed to the fifth stall in St George's Chapel, Windsor Castle in 1471 and held the canonry until 1499.
